#include<iostream>
using namespace std;
typedef char Node_entry;
struct Node {
Node_entry entry;
Node *next;
Node();//构造函数
Node(Node_entry item,Node *add_on=NULL);//构造函数
};
//成员函数实现
Node::Node()
{
next=NULL;
}
Node::Node(Node_entry item,Node*add_on)
{
entry=item;
next=add_on;
}
//E2题
int main()
{
Node *p0=NULL;
Node *p1=NULL;
Node *p2=NULL;
//a
p0=new Node('0');
p1=new Node('1');
p0->next=p1;
//输出验证链表
cout<<"p0="<<p0<<" p0->entry="<<p0->entry
<<" p0->next="<<p0->next<<endl;
cou
using namespace std;
typedef char Node_entry;
struct Node {
Node_entry entry;
Node *next;
Node();//构造函数
Node(Node_entry item,Node *add_on=NULL);//构造函数
};
//成员函数实现
Node::Node()
{
next=NULL;
}
Node::Node(Node_entry item,Node*add_on)
{
entry=item;
next=add_on;
}
//E2题
int main()
{
Node *p0=NULL;
Node *p1=NULL;
Node *p2=NULL;
//a
p0=new Node('0');
p1=new Node('1');
p0->next=p1;
//输出验证链表
cout<<"p0="<<p0<<" p0->entry="<<p0->entry
<<" p0->next="<<p0->next<<endl;
cou